Motorcycle Groups for Women 

(Sort of like "WIld Hogs" - well, kind of.

In addition to many, many regional and local clubs, there are a few national and international organizations for women riders.
Women on Wheels
If you are a lady who loves to drive or ride as passenger on motorcycles, motorbikes, scooters, or trikes then this is the group for you! This organization welcomes your family members and you to indulge your passion for riding with other discriminating hobbyists, at rallies, chapter meetings, tours, or other events.
Read Divas Ride
An online forum for women riders.
Being Jane
A forum, and shopping just for women.
Motor Maids
A diverse group of women motorcyclists
united through a passion for riding
while fostering a positive image
and promoting safe riding skills
Women's International Motorcycle Association
The Motorcycle Club
for Women, since 1950
The aim of WIMA is to support and encourage motorcycling amongst women.
